Granite tile repair services involve fixing and restoring damaged or worn granite tiles to maintain their appearance and functionality. Over time, granite tiles can develop cracks, chips, or uneven surfaces due to heavy foot traffic, impacts, or settling issues. Skilled service providers can address these problems through techniques such as filling cracks, replacing broken tiles, grinding down uneven areas, and sealing the surface to prevent further damage. This process helps to revive the look of granite surfaces while ensuring they remain safe and durable for everyday use.
Many property owners turn to granite tile repair to solve common issues like cracking, staining, or surface dullness. Cracks and chips can occur from accidental impacts or shifting foundations, making tiles unsafe or unsightly. Stains and discoloration might develop from spills or improper cleaning, diminishing the visual appeal of the surface. Repair services also address surface scratches or dullness caused by frequent cleaning or foot traffic. By repairing these problems promptly, property owners can extend the lifespan of their granite tiles and avoid more costly replacements down the line.

The overview below groups typical Granite Tile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Brevard County,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or granite tile repairs, such as fixing cracks or chips,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and tile size.
Moderate Restoration - When resurfacing or re-sealing existing granite tiles,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,500. Projects of this size are common and may involve multiple tiles or larger surface areas.
Full Tile Replacement - Replacing entire sections or large areas of granite tiles can cost from $1,500 to $3,500. Larger, more complex projects, such as extensive renovations, may reach higher costs but are less frequent.
Complete Countertop Replacement - For full granite countertop installations or replacements, costs typically start around $3,500 and can exceed $5,000 depending on size and material quality. Many service providers handle projects in this range, with fewer reaching into the highest tiers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of granite tile damage can be repaired? Local contractors can handle repairs for cracks, chips, stains, and surface scratches on granite tiles to restore their appearance and functionality.
Are granite tile repairs permanent? Many repairs can provide long-lasting results, but the durability depends on the extent of damage and the quality of the repair work performed by local service providers.
Can damaged granite tiles be replaced instead of repaired? Yes, if repair is not feasible or desired, local contractors can replace damaged granite tiles to match existing flooring or surfaces.
What should I consider before repairing granite tiles? It’s important to evaluate the type of damage, the location of the tiles, and the overall condition to determine whether repair or replacement is more appropriate.
How do local contractors typically repair granite tile damage? They often use specialized filling, polishing, or sealing techniques to fix chips, cracks, and surface issues, ensuring a seamless appearance.
